1. 程式人生 > >IP網路層 IP協議

IP網路層 IP協議

當資料傳輸到三層網路層進行封裝,要加IP報文

IP報文頭部

前五行一共二十個位元組,且是固定長度

   Version:版本(IPV4 IPV6)

   DS Field:一個位元組(0——7),作為TOS用作QOS(服務質量優先順序)

   Identification:用於分片的識別符號,MTU=1500,當Data資料大於1500時進行分片在傳輸,每分一片每片加一

   Flags:三位元,第一位元位(必須為0)第二位元位(DF位,能否分片的位,0表示可以分片,1表示不能分片)第三位元位(MF位,表示是否為該報文的最後一片,0表示最後一位,1表示後面還有)

  Fragment Offset :片偏移,通過之前的IP地址將之前的前的片進行重組排序

  Time to live:生存時間8位元,二的八次方256.即0到255,每發一次減一減到零介質資料丟棄,,用於防環

  Protocol:協議號(為一ICMP(網路控制協議)為二:IGMP 為六:TCP(傳輸控制協議)為十七:UDP使用者資料包協議  為八十九:OSPF  112:VRRP   103:PIM)

  

IP的表示為==網路為加主機位

 

如何判斷網路地址和廣播地址,主機位為零為網路地址,為255即八位二進位制全為一為廣播地址,中間的為可用的主機位


有類IP地址分類

        私有地址範圍:

                 A類私有地址

                B類私有地址

                 C類私有地址

     

  特殊地址:

              環回地址:

              任意地址

              廣播地址:

    224.0.0.1表示網路中所有的路由器和主機

    224.0.0.2表示網路中所有的路由器

 

網路通訊

   當兩臺主機通訊時如果不在同一網段不能通訊,需要通過設定子網掩碼,如下:

        主機一:192.168.1.1      主機二:192.168.2.1   其中倒數第二位表示網段,相同則能夠通訊不能則不能互通,需要設定子網掩碼將將其均設定在192.168.0.0網段

子網掩碼:

子網掩碼中1表示網路,0表示主機

給出IP地址和子網掩碼計算網路地址(二進位制):等於主機位為零

 

 

有類IP地址的缺陷

    會造成地址的浪費,對應產生了一種技術(VLSM)——變長子網掩碼:將不同網段的地址,通過該技術劃分到同一網段連續的地址(網路位借主機位劃分子網)      (視屏3時20分)

         子網數=二的子網位次方個

 

無類域間路由  CIDR(彙總)